Abstract

The study was carried out to find out the effect of organic and inorganics on growth and survival of khirni (Manilkara hexandra L.) at Vasantrao Naik Marathwada Krishi Vidyapeeth, Parbhani, during 2023-2024. Among treatment combinations, seeds soaked in cow dung slurry for 24 hr showed better stem diameter (3.18 mm), seedling vigour index I (3122.55) and seedling vigour index II (107.92), survival (93.42 %) and lesser incidence of damping off (6.58 %), whereas seedling height (18.04 cm), number of leaves (9.97), leaf area (21.36 cm2), plant fresh weight (3.09 g) and plant dry weight (1.44 g) were observed best in treatment seeds soaked in GA3 300 ppm for 12 hr.
